Overview

MIDDLEBURG ELEMENTARY SCHOOL is a public primary in MIDDLEBURG, Florida. The school enrolls 581 students. It is part of the CLAY district.

Equity & Title I

In the United States, Free/Reduced Lunch (FRL) eligibility is the primary federal proxy for student poverty. Schools with 40% or more FRL-eligible students typically qualify for Title I school-wide programs.
